关于gpu:深度学习训练-恒源云创建自定义镜像DockerHub导入镜像

42次阅读

共计 1024 个字符,预计需要花费 3 分钟才能阅读完成。

文章起源 | 恒源云社区(专一人工智能 / 深度学习云 GPU 服务器训练平台,官网体验网址:https://gpushare.com/)

原文地址 | https://gpushare.com/docs/ins…

零碎镜像

零碎镜像是操作系统与计算环境的打包封装。镜像中提供了 CUDA、CUDNN、Python 等环境,在创立实例时能够抉择各个组件的版本。

实例提供的零碎为 Ubuntu 18.04,并且预装了 JupyterLab、TensorBoard 服务,能够在实例列表中的 快捷工具 间接关上链接。

自定义镜像

在曾经创立好的实例中装置好运行环境后,能够通过创立自定义镜像来保留这个实例的环境。下一次创立新实例抉择这个自定义镜像进行创立,创立出的新实例保留了之前的环境。

在 我的实例 中找到须要创立自定义镜像的实例,点击 实例治理 – 创立自定义镜像。创立自定义镜像须要肯定工夫,急躁期待创立实现。

创立实现后进入 实例与数据 – 我的镜像 能够看到曾经创立好的镜像。

当创立新的实例时抉择 自定义镜像 来创立。

导入镜像

自定义镜像反对导入性能,能够通过 DockerHub 或 集体数据 两种形式进行导入。为了自定义镜像失常创立,须要满足下列要求:

镜像指 Docker 镜像,根底发行版要求为 Ubuntu 18.04

  1. DockerHub 形式增加的仓库要求为公开权限
  2. 集体数据中上传的镜像应改为 docker save 导出的文件
  3. 导入期间会在镜像根底上装置 Python、JupyterLab、TensorBoard 等必要工具软件,以便可能失常在平台中应用。

DockerHub 导入

进入 实例与数据 – 我的镜像 中,点击右上方 Docker Hub 导入。

输出 DockerHub 地址,输出镜像名如 ubuntu:18.04,点击 导入。

导入须要破费肯定工夫,期待导入实现后能够看到创立胜利后的镜像。

OSS (集体数据) 导入

首先将 Docker 镜像保留成一个文件。

# 拉取镜像
~# docker pull ubuntu:18.04

# 将镜像保留为文件
~# docker save -o ubuntu1804.tar ubuntu:18.04
~# ls
ubuntu1804.tar

# 压缩镜像文件
~# gzip ubuntu1804.tar
~# ls
ubuntu1804.tar.gz

通过 工具传输 或 命令传输 将镜像文件上传到 集体数据 中。

进入 实例与数据 – 我的镜像 中,点击右上方 OSS 导入。

输出刚导入的镜像文件名称,点击 导入。

导入须要破费肯定工夫,期待导入实现后能够看到创立胜利后的镜像。

正文完
 0